We went to Josephine Falls today.  The trail is 5 km North of Elkford and the falls are a 2.3 km walk in.  The sky was very clear and sun was out so we were able to get a nice view of the falls and Harrison was able to try out his sunglasses.  Last year we made the same hike in the Winter on snowshoes.  Looked a little different this time.









When at Josephine Falls we tried to find a way down to the river (Fording).  Apparently there is very good fishing there.  (The falls were named for Princess Josephine who would often catch big trout at the base of the falls)  We were not able to find a way down the 100 ft drop so we headed back towards town to find a fishing spot.
